Ultimate Lightweight Design Without Compromising Strength
Titanium alloy has a density of only 55% that of steel. This means our titanium bolts can reduce weight by over 45% compared to same-specification steel bolts. For weight-sensitive scenarios—such as aerospace components, modified vehicle chassis, and motorcycle frames—they significantly reduce load while maintaining a tensile strength of ≥860MPa. This ensures structural stability, boosting energy efficiency without sacrificing safety.
Superior Corrosion Resistance for All-Scenario Adaptability
Ordinary stainless steel bolts are prone to rust and corrosion when immersed in seawater, exposed to high humidity, or used in acid-alkali environments—issues that shorten service life and compromise safety. Our titanium dome head bolts, leveraging the excellent chemical stability of titanium alloy, remain rust-free and corrosion-resistant even after long-term use in the above harsh conditions. Their corrosion resistance far exceeds that of stainless steel, making them ideal for marine engineering, outdoor equipment, and industrial devices in coastal areas.
Dome Head Design: Balancing Safety and Aesthetics
Unlike bolts with sharp-edged heads, this product features a unique dome head (curved) design. Free of sharp edges, it effectively prevents scratches to cables and rubber parts after installation, while also reducing the risk of injury to operators during maintenance. Additionally, the surface offers multiple treatment options: natural anodization, sandblasted matte finish, and colored anodization (gold, blue, purple, black, etc.). These treatments not only enhance wear resistance but also allow color customization to match equipment appearance, combining functionality with visual appeal.
High-Precision Machining for Strong Adaptability
Adopting CNC precision machining, the thread tolerance is strictly controlled to Grade 6g, ensuring high fitting accuracy and smooth installation without thread slipping. This effectively avoids installation problems caused by machining errors. In terms of specifications, we cover the full range of metric sizes from M3 to M16, as well as imperial sizes from 1/4" to 5/8". Custom non-standard options are also available—head size, thread specifications, and bolt length can all be adjusted to meet the personalized needs of aerospace, automotive modification, precision machinery, and other fields, delivering exceptional adaptability.
Beyond its core advantages, our titanium dome head bolt excels in extreme environments. It maintains stable mechanical properties without deformation or embrittlement in temperatures ranging from -250℃ (ultra-low temperature) to 600℃ (high temperature). This makes it suitable for high-temperature demanding scenarios like aerospace engine peripherals and high-temperature industrial equipment. Furthermore, the bolt has low magnetic properties, eliminating magnetic interference for magnetically sensitive scenarios such as medical devices and precision electronic instruments—ensuring normal equipment operation and further expanding its application scope.
Material: Strictly selected GR5 (Ti-6Al-4V) titanium alloy, compliant with ASTM B348 standards for guaranteed quality.
Mechanical Properties: Tensile strength ≥860MPa, yield strength ≥820MPa, elongation ≥10%, and hardness reaching HRC 30-35—all indicators meet professional-grade standards.
Installation Compatibility: Supports multiple drive types, including cross recess, hexagon socket, and Torx recess, to accommodate different installation tools and scenarios.
Certifications: The product has passed ISO 9001, RoHS, and SGS testing and certification. Quality is controlled throughout the entire process from production to delivery, giving buyers peace of mind.
